The Labour Party (LP) has reaffirmed confidence in its 2027 presidential ticket during an interactive session with its vice-presidential candidate, Hajja Konto, in Abuja.

The party’s National Publicity Secretary, Ken Asogwa, disclosed this in a statement on Wednesday.

The LP National Chairman, Senator Nenadi Usman, said Ms Konto’s nomination reflected the party’s commitment to equity, inclusion and social justice in Nigeria’s democratic process.

Ms Usman said the choice aligned with the party’s “Mama, Papa, Pikin” philosophy, which promotes equal opportunities and inclusive leadership across all segments of society.

She said the Labour Party remained the only major political party fielding a woman as vice-presidential candidate for the 2027 presidential election.

The chairman expressed confidence that Ms Konto’s professional achievements and humanitarian experience would strengthen governance if elected alongside the party’s presidential candidate, Dr Chibuzo Okereke.

Ms Usman also praised the Abia State Governor Alex Otti, describing him as the Labour Party’s poster child whose administration exemplified people-centred governance through social welfare initiatives.

She urged Nigerians to support the Labour Party in future elections, saying developments in Abia demonstrated the party’s capacity to deliver democratic dividends.

Mr Okereke welcomed Ms Konto as his running mate, describing her as humble, dependable and experienced, stressing that women remained indispensable to national development.

He said excluding women from governance was comparable to attempting to clap with one hand, given their contributions to Nigeria’s growth and population.

Mr Okereke praised Me Konto’s record in development and public health, expressing confidence that their combined experience would advance national renewal if elected in 2027.

He also commended Ms Usman’s leadership, describing her as instrumental in Ms Konto’s emergence and an inspiration to women seeking greater political participation.

Ms Konto thanked the party leadership for the confidence reposed in her and praised Ms Usman for her commitment to justice, fairness and national service.

She pledged to serve diligently if elected, recalling her humanitarian work assisting Boko Haram victims despite losing her husband during the insurgency.

Ms Konto said her humanitarian experience would help address Nigeria’s security challenges, adding that the Labour Party offered the clearest vision for rebuilding the nation.

According to the party, the session, underscored its unity and determination to present competent, compassionate and transformational leadership for the 2027 general elections.
